Summary

The NATURAL DISASTERS series introduces children to nature at its most powerful, showing damage to people and property, and ways this can be minimised by forecasting the weather. This volume deals with floods and tidal waves. With full colour illustrations, the series is for the 8-10 year old.

NAT DISASTERS FLOODS & TIDAL WAVES by Terry Jennings

This book introduces children to nature at its most powerful, showing not only the damage that floods and tidal waves can inflict on people and property, but also ways in which we are able to forecast weather to minimise damage. The book begins with an introduction describing the forces of nature, how they begin and what makes them grow stronger. The book then goes on to show how and where disasters occur, other weather phenomena associated with the same natural forces and how we track and respond to them. There are also facts included for example: flash floods in deserts can cause more damage than heat.
